Apparent spontaneous induction of Staphylococcus aureus isolated from clinical sources.

L E Blouse, C U Mauney, R V Marraro, H J Dupuy.   

Abstract

Apparent spontaneous induction in staphylococcal strains from two clinical specimens was described. One of the two phages associated with these strains was found useful in typing otherwise untypable strains.
